Hello, I am Abelee, a therapist specializing in guiding individuals and partners who feel like they don't fit into the cookie-cutter expectations of society. I am dedicated to supporting adults on their path toward a more fulfilling life and nurturing relationships.
I understand how it feels to exist outside society's traditional norms, and I firmly believe that everyone's journey is valuable and worthy of exploration. My passion lies in creating a safe and nonjudgmental space where individuals can confidently embrace their unique identities, desires, and struggles.
I draw upon evidence-based approaches that have demonstrated their effectiveness in helping individuals overcome challenges and achieve their personal goals. Science has provided us with a vast array of knowledge and techniques, which I incorporate into my therapeutic practice. By utilizing evidence-based approaches, I offer you strategies and tools that have been rigorously tested and proven to be helpful.
However, I also acknowledge that there are aspects of the human experience that can't always be neatly explained by science alone. Each one of us is a complex combination of emotions, thoughts, and past experiences, which creates a rich tapestry that science cannot fully capture or comprehend.
I believe in the power of intuition, empathy, and compassion. Beyond just the realm of science, there are deeper connections and meaning that we can tap into. It is in these moments that deep emotional healing and personal growth can be nurtured.
With this in mind, I provide a holistic and integrative approach to therapy, acknowledging the multifaceted nature of our lives. I create a space for exploration, where we can delve into the depths of your emotional landscape, uncovering hidden patterns, recognizing limiting beliefs, and exploring new possibilities.

Formal Education

I received my master's in social work at Wheelock College (now Boston University Wheelock College of Education & Human Development) and my bachelor of arts at Williams College.
